Jacqueline Fernandez’s mother Kim, passes away following health complications | Hindi Movie News – The Times of India

Bollywood actress Jacqueline Fernandez’s mother, Kim has passed away today. She was admitted to the hospital for a while. The news was confirmed by Instant Bollywood on Instagram, although an official statement from the family is still awaited. Jacqueline’s fans and followers have been sending their condolences on social media.
In the past few days, Jacqueline was seen at Mumbai’s Lilavati Hospital where her mother was being treated. According to Hindustan Times, Kim had been admitted to the Intensive Care Unit (ICU) following a heart stroke. On Wednesday, the actress was spotted by paparazzi at the hospital entrance. She arrived in a white salwar kameez with a black mask covering her face, and was seen quickly making her way inside the building.

The report had earlier stated that Jacqueline’s mother remained in critical condition, with the actress staying close by as the family awaited further updates from doctors. The report quoted, “Jacqueline’s mother is still in the ICU recovering. As the family awaits further updates from the doctors. In these challenging times, Jacqueline has chosen to be by her mother’s side, and unfortunately will be missing performing at the IPL ceremony.”

The actress had been scheduled to perform at the opening ceremony of the Indian Premier League (IPL) match on March 26 in Guwahati, between Rajasthan Royals and Kolkata Knight Riders. However, she stepped away from the event to prioritise her family during this difficult time.

Kim Fernandez had reportedly been unwell for some time. As per Masala.com, in the past as well, she had suffered a stroke and was hospitalised in Bahrain in 2022. Kim was of Malaysian and Canadian descent, with Goan roots, and had been living in Manama, Bahrain, for several years.
